How much does a Chief Development Officer make in Baltimore, MD? The average Chief Development Officer salary in Baltimore, MD is $207,300 as of May 28, 2024, but the range typically falls between $164,200 and $287,700.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Percentile | Salary | Location | Last Updated |
10th Percentile Chief Development Officer Salary | $124,960 | Baltimore,MD | May 28, 2024 |
25th Percentile Chief Development Officer Salary | $164,200 | Baltimore,MD | May 28, 2024 |
50th Percentile Chief Development Officer Salary | $207,300 | Baltimore,MD | May 28, 2024 |
75th Percentile Chief Development Officer Salary | $287,700 | Baltimore,MD | May 28, 2024 |
90th Percentile Chief Development Officer Salary | $360,900 | Baltimore,MD | May 28, 2024 |

The Chief Development Officer oversees the implementation of policies designed to maximize foundation funding. Serves as the top executive of a foundation established by a parent organization. Being a Chief Development Officer meets with donors and prospective donors to create and foster relationships. Establishes goals and approves strategies for all fundraising campaigns. In addition, Chief Development Officer oversees the distribution of foundation funds in order to ensure continuous support of the foundation's mission. Typically requ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a board of directors/trustees. The Chief Development Officer manages a departmental function within a broader corporate function. Develops major goals to support broad functional objectives. Approves policies developed within various sub-functions and departments. Comprehensive knowledge of the overall departmental function. Working as a Chief Development Officer typically requires 8+ years of managerial exper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
